vscode使用ts出现下标红线
时间: 2023-09-11 07:02:50 浏览: 222
当在VS Code中使用TypeScript时,出现红线通常表示存在语法错误或类型错误。下面是一些常见的解决方法:
1. 确保已经安装了TypeScript插件:在VS Code中,点击左侧的扩展图标(或按下`Ctrl+Shift+X`),搜索并安装`TypeScript`插件。
2. 检查TypeScript版本:确保项目中使用的TypeScript版本与你的开发环境兼容。你可以在项目根目录下查看`tsconfig.json`文件,并检查`"typescript"`字段指定的版本是否正确。
3. 检查代码语法和类型错误:VS Code内置了TypeScript的语法检查功能。当你输入代码时,它会自动检查并给出红线提示。点击红线处可以查看详细错误信息。根据错误提示,检查你的代码是否存在语法错误或类型错误,并进行相应的修复。
4. 执行TypeScript编译:如果你在命令行中手动执行TypeScript编译,可以尝试执行以下命令来检查编译错误:
```
tsc
```
这将使用项目中的`tsconfig.json`文件进行TypeScript编译,并输出任何错误信息。
如果上述方法仍然无法解决问题,请提供更多具体的错误信息或代码示例,以便我能够更好地帮助你解决问题。
相关问题
vscode 运行TS
要在VScode上运行TS,您需要按照以下步骤操作:
1. 打开VScode并创建一个新的项目文件夹。
2. 在项目文件夹中创建一个名为"hello.ts"的文件。
3. 安装VScode的TypeScript插件,以便支持TS的语法高亮和代码提示。
4. 使用快捷键"Ctrl+Shift+B"编译TS文件。初次编译时,您需要选择编译模式。
vscode配置ts相关插件
在使用TypeScript进行开发时,我们可以通过安装一些VSCode插件来提高开发效率和代码质量。以下是一些常用的VSCode插件:
1. TypeScript:这是VSCode自带的插件,用于支持TypeScript语法高亮和代码提示。
2. TSLint:用于检查TypeScript代码中的语法错误和潜在问题。
3. Prettier:用于格式化TypeScript代码,使其符合一致的代码风格。
4. Bracket Pair Colorizer:用于在代码中显示括号的匹配情况,方便代码阅读和调试。
5. Path Intellisense:用于自动补全导入模块的路径,减少手动输入路径的错误。
6. Auto Import:用于自动导入TypeScript模块,减少手动导入的工作量。
7. ES7 React/Redux/GraphQL/React-Native snippets:用于提供React和Redux等框架的代码片段,方便快速编写代码。
以上是一些常用的VSCode插件,可以根据自己的需求进行选择和安装。同时,我们也可以通过VSCode的设置来配置这些插件,以达到更好的开发效果。
阅读全文